Queen Elizabeth Safari
Explore Uganda's most diverse park with tree-climbing lions and boat safaris
Queen Elizabeth National Park offers Uganda's most diverse safari experience, spanning savannah, wetlands, lakes, and forest. The famous tree-climbing lions of Ishasha, boat cruises on the Kazinga Channel, and over 600 bird species make this park unmissable.
The Kazinga Channel cruise is a highlight, offering close encounters with elephants, hippos, crocodiles, and remarkable birdlife along the 32-kilometer waterway connecting Lake Edward and Lake George. Large herds of Uganda kob, buffalo, and waterbuck graze the savannah.
The Ishasha sector in the south is famous for its tree-climbing lions, who drape themselves over fig tree branches - a behavior seen in only a few places in Africa. The diverse ecosystems and activities make Queen Elizabeth perfect for extended exploration.
